III. CFDs vs. Real Cryptos

When it comes to trading cryptocurrencies, investors have two main options: trading Contracts for Difference (CFDs) or purchasing real cryptocurrencies. It is essential to understand the differences between these two approaches before deciding which one is suitable for you.

Explanation of CFDs:

CFDs are derivative financial instruments that allow traders to speculate on the price movements of an underlying asset, such as Bitcoin, without actually owning the asset. When trading CFDs, traders enter into a contract with a broker, agreeing to exchange the difference in the asset's price from the time the contract is opened to the time it is closed.

Comparison between CFDs and real cryptocurrencies:

  • Ownership: When trading CFDs, traders do not own the underlying asset. They are merely speculating on its price movements. In contrast, purchasing real cryptocurrencies grants ownership of the digital asset.
  • Leverage: CFDs often offer traders the option to trade with leverage, allowing them to control larger positions with a smaller initial investment. Real cryptocurrencies do not typically offer leverage.
  • Short-selling: CFDs enable traders to profit from both rising and falling markets by short-selling. With real cryptocurrencies, traders can only profit from price increases.
  • Regulatory oversight: CFDs are subject to regulation by financial authorities, providing some level of consumer protection. Real cryptocurrencies operate in a decentralized and unregulated market.

VII. Risks and Considerations

It is crucial to be aware of the potential risks associated with cryptocurrency trading, regardless of the platform you choose to use.

Identification of potential risks associated with cryptocurrency trading:

  • Market volatility: The cryptocurrency market is highly volatile, with prices capable of experiencing significant fluctuations in short periods. This volatility can lead to substantial gains or losses.
  • Regulatory uncertainty: The regulatory landscape surrounding cryptocurrencies is still evolving, and changes in regulations can impact the market.
  • Lack of insurance: Unlike traditional financial institutions, cryptocurrencies are not insured by government-backed entities. This means that if your funds are lost or stolen, they may not be recoverable.
  • Cybersecurity threats: The cryptocurrency market is a prime target for hackers, and there have been instances of exchanges being breached and user funds being stolen.
